About This Item

Bruxelles: Vroment & Co., 1922 8vo. original printed paper wraps (rubbed & frayed, chipping to headcap with small detached section of spine glued down, a few spots and marks, else internally clean); pp. 240, with illustrations + folding map. Text in French. A good copy.. Second Edition. Soft Cover. VG-.
